Race is an upcoming biographical sports-drama film. It is the first feature biopic film about African American athlete Jesse Owens, who won a record-breaking four gold medals at the 1936 Berlin Olympic Games. Directed by Stephen Hopkins and written by Joe Shrapnel and Anna Waterhouse, the film stars Stephan James, Jason Sudeikis, Jeremy Irons, William Hurt, and Carice van Houten.

The film is being supported by the Owens family, the Jesse Owens Foundation, the Jesse Owens Trust and the Luminary Group.

Principal photography began on July 24, 2014, in Montreal, Canada. Forecast Pictures, Solofilms, and Trinity Race are producing the film, Entertainment One will release the film in Canada, Focus Features and TriStar Pictures in the United States on February 19, 2016, and SquareOne Entertainment will release in Germany on May 5, 2016.

Kind of surprised this hadn't been reviewed yet on the site. Then again after seeing it myself on a flight, it really is just quite an average biopic. The film is a tad boring, it's long and not much really happens, or things happen and they're never fleshed out. It feels like not having any clear direction about what it wants to focus on. There's almost an equal amount of time for the character of Jesse Owens trainer, played by Sudeikis, as for Owens himself. From a historical perspective the film has moments of interest. But it fails to make it engaging or exciting, and falls into the regular Hollywood motion of story telling. It simply lacks any punch, and for a film that's supposed to be about achieving victory against odds more could surely be expected.
